Freeman Alley is a historic and charming alleyway located between Rivington Street and East Houston Street, running from Chrystie Street to the Bowery. It has become a vibrant hub for street art, dining, and nightlife in the Lower East Side.

Street Art Haven

  • Murals and Graffiti: The alley's walls are adorned with a constantly changing array of colorful murals, graffiti art, and installations by local and international artists.

  • Outdoor Gallery: Freeman Alley serves as an open-air gallery, with new artworks regularly replacing old ones, creating a dynamic and ever-evolving urban canvas.

  • Immersive Experience: Wandering through the alley allows visitors to fully immerse themselves in the vibrant street art scene and creative energy of the neighborhood.

Dining and Nightlife

  • Freemans Restaurant: One of the alley's most famous establishments, this rustic American tavern is located at the end of the alleyway and features a cozy, hidden atmosphere.

  • Banzarbar: A speakeasy-style cocktail bar located above Freemans Restaurant, offering an intimate and unique drinking experience.

  • Untitled Hotel: A newly opened boutique hotel at 3 Freeman Alley, featuring a rooftop bar called Unlisted with views of the surrounding street art.
